The main measures to prevent stamping injuries during the processing of Aerospace Micro Screws

1. Reform the process, molds and operation methods to realize manual operation outside the mold. For large-scale production operations, we can start with the reform of processes and molds to achieve mechanization and automation. For example, the use of automated, multi-station stamping machinery and equipment, the use of multi-tools and mechanized in-and-out production devices, and the use of continuous molds, compound molds and other combined process measures. Common Problems in the Auto Parts Micro Screws Process

During the stretching process, excessive tangential stress around the edges of Auto Parts Micro Screws can cause the material to lose stability, resulting in uneven wrinkles along the edges of the product, known as wrinkling. Severe wrinkling can also make it difficult for the material to pass through the gap between the die and punch during stretching, increasing the tensile deformation force and even causing cracking.
